Paris City Council calls for release of former Nagorno-Karabakh leaders

The Paris City Council on Thursday unanimously adopted a resolution expressing deep concern over the “alarming situation” of former Nagorno-Karabakh (Artsakh) leaders illegally detained in Azerbaijan, the Armenian Embassy in France reported.

At the invitation of Paris Mayor Anne Hidalgo, Armenian Ambassador to France Arman Khachatryan attended the session. The resolution underscores Hidalgo’s visits to Armenia and her steadfast solidarity with the Armenian people, reaffirming the council’s full support for Armenia and its citizens.

Addressing the arrests, detention conditions and fabricated charges against the former Nagorno-Karabakh leaders in Baku, the Paris City Council denounced their unlawful imprisonment and sham trials, calling for their immediate release.
